Inconvénients
While committed to changing the culture, senior people in the business have picked up on some keywords (such as agile) and are running with what they believe it to be, without research and committing to a top down transformation. Blame culture for problems that hit the customer starts before the problem has even been fixed. An attitude of expecting panic when problems occur reflects poorly on the people who fix problems while maintaining a calm and collected persona Overuse of contractors Below market rate salaries Reluctance to recruit for new roles despite teams being overworked. No sick pay - Despite company admitting that high stress levels are caused by current work environment Working from home frowned upon Promotions seem to be tied into appraisals. Which favour additional work done outside of core hours instead of doing your job well. Management put company needs above employee satisfaction, even when it isnt necessary to do so on little things (such as sick pay, salaries, promotion reviews)
